让按钮溢出到第二个工具栏上

时间:2010-09-20 21:25:56

标签: c# .net winforms

我希望Windows窗体工具栏将其按钮溢出到第二个工具栏上,而不是下拉菜单。我们发现,对于我们的用户来说,他们需要点击下拉列表才能看到更多工具。建议?

2 个答案:

答案 0 :(得分:2)

将您的工具栏分成几个较小的工具栏,就像MS Office一样。这样,您可以根据需要将它们排列在多行中。

答案 1 :(得分:0)

如果将其分解为多个工具栏将无法提供您想要的用户体验(尽管这显然是最佳实践),我相信您可以收听Resize事件,然后从具有IsOnOverflow的Items集合中移动所有项目设置为true到第二个工具条。